With a career at The Home Depot, you can be yourself and also be part of something bigger.Must reside within 20 miles of Mckinney, TX Schedule: Sunday - Thursday 7:30 am - 4:00 pm or 9:30 am - 6:00 pmPosition Purpose:The Mobile Service Technician (MST) is responsible for maintenance and repairs on light construction equipment (skid steers, chippers, trenchers, mini-excavators, etc.) at The Home Depot stores or customer job sites in the vicinity. The MST makes routine visits to each store to inspect all equipment, document the status of each unit, perform all required preventive maintenance, and complete work orders for maintenance and repairs. This position reports directly to the next-level manager for their region.Key Responsibilities:10% Communication - Trains Home Depot store associates and customers in the proper operation of the equipment and large equipment operating procedures.
